Un Chant d’Amour (Jean Genet, 1950) Jean Genet’s overpowering 1950 short Un Chant d’Amour, made shortly after the publication of The Thief’s Journal, is a milestone not just of gay rebellion, but also of pure sensual expression in film, a polemical vision of desire forged with the provocateur’s randy ardor and the artist’s spiritual directness.
